掌握Linux下电命令,轻松管理电源 (linux下电命令)
在Linux系统下,掌握电命令是一项非常实用的技能。通过掌握这些命令,可以轻松地管理电源,包括重新启动或关闭系统、休眠或待机、管理电池状态等。在本文中,将介绍一些常见的Linux电命令及其用法。
1. reboot命令
reboot命令用于重新启动Linux系统。使用该命令,会向Linux系统发送一个重启信号,并在一定时间后关闭计算机。使用该命令的方式如下:
sudo reboot
该命令需要超级用户权限才能执行。在拥有超级用户权限的情况下,多个用户可以并行执行该命令。使用该命令时可以加上一些额外的参数来修改其行为,例如:
sudo reboot -f
-f参数表示强制关闭计算机,即使有未保存的数据也会关闭。该参数会绕过正常的重新启动流程。
2. halt命令
halt命令用于关闭Linux系统。与reboot命令不同,halt命令不会重启计算机,而是彻底关闭它。使用该命令的方式如下:
sudo halt
该命令也需要超级用户权限才能执行。与reboot命令一样,halt命令也可以加上一些额外的参数来控制其行为,例如:
sudo halt -p
-p参数表示彻底关闭计算机,即切断所有电源。这个参数只适用于支持ACPI的计算机,因为它需要操作硬件。
3. pm-suspend命令
pm-suspend命令用于将Linux系统置于休眠状态。使用该命令,计算机可以保存当前状态并进入低功耗模式。当计算机再次唤醒时,可以恢复到之前的状态。使用该命令的方式如下:
sudo pm-suspend
该命令不需要超级用户权限即可执行。使用pm-suspend命令可以加上一些额外的参数来修改其行为,例如:
sudo pm-suspend –quirk-s3-bios
–quirk-s3-bios参数表示在进入休眠模式之前将计算机强制设为S3模式,无论它当前的模式是什么。这可以帮助解决一些休眠问题。
4. pm-hibernate命令
pm-hibernate命令用于将Linux系统置于待机状态。使用该命令,计算机可以将所有数据保存到硬盘并关闭电源,以最小化电能消耗。当计算机再次启动时,可以恢复之前的状态。使用该命令的方式如下:
sudo pm-hibernate
该命令需要超级用户权限才能执行。使用pm-hibernate命令也可以加上一些额外的参数来修改其行为,例如:
sudo pm-hibernate –quirk-s3-bios
–quirk-s3-bios参数也可以适用于pm-hibernate命令。它的作用和在pm-suspend中一样。
5. upower命令
upower命令用于管理电池状态。当您在笔记本电脑上运行Linux时,这个命令非常有用。upower可以告诉你一些关于电池的重要信息,例如电池的剩余电量、电池正在充电还是放电。使用该命令的方式如下:
upower -i /org/freedesktop/UPower/devices/battery_BAT0
该命令不需要超级用户权限即可执行。在上述例子中,”-i”参数表示输出电池的信息。”/org/freedesktop/UPower/devices/battery_BAT0″是一个路径,用来指示要访问的电池。
掌握Linux电命令是一项非常实用的技能。在Linux系统下,通过这些命令可以轻松地管理电源,包括重新启动或关闭系统、休眠或待机、管理电池状态等。在本文中,我们介绍了一些常见的Linux电命令及其用法。通过掌握这些命令,您可以轻松地管理Linux系统的电源。